## What is the Constraint of Systemic Constraint Analysis?

Systemic Constraint Analysis, within the context of c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ives, represents a structured methodology for identifying and quantifying limitations imposed on market participants and systems. These constraints arise from a confluence of factors, including regulatory frameworks, technological infrastructure, liquidity dynamics, and inherent market microstructure properties. The analysis aims to delineate boundaries within which trading strategies and investment decisions must operate, acknowledging that optimal outcomes are frequently shaped by these imposed restrictions rather than purely by theoretical models. Understanding these limitations is paramount for risk management and developing robust, adaptable trading strategies.

## What is the Analysis of Systemic Constraint Analysis?

The core of Systemic Constraint Analysis involves a multi-faceted examination of potential bottlenecks and friction points across the entire ecosystem. This includes assessing the impact of order book depth, latency, and execution venues on price discovery and order flow. Furthermore, it extends to evaluating the influence of collateral requirements, margin policies, and counterparty risk on derivative pricing and hedging effectiveness. A crucial element is the consideration of regulatory constraints, such as those pertaining to market manipulation, insider trading, and capital adequacy, which can significantly alter the landscape of permissible trading activities.
